Learn about CVE-2017-11529, a memory leak vulnerability in ImageMagick versions before 6.9.9-0 and 7.x prior to 7.0.6-1, allowing remote attackers to trigger a denial of service through a crafted file.
A memory leak vulnerability in ImageMagick versions before 6.9.9-0 and 7.x prior to 7.0.6-1 can be exploited by remote attackers through a crafted file, leading to a denial of service.
Understanding CVE-2017-11529
This CVE involves a memory leak vulnerability in ImageMagick versions before 6.9.9-0 and 7.x prior to 7.0.6-1, allowing remote attackers to trigger a denial of service by exploiting a specific function.
What is CVE-2017-11529?
The vulnerability lies in the ReadMATImage function within coders/mat.c of ImageMagick versions before 6.9.9-0 and 7.x prior to 7.0.6-1, enabling remote attackers to cause a denial of service through a carefully crafted file.
The Impact of CVE-2017-11529
Exploitation of this vulnerability can lead to a denial of service condition, affecting the availability and performance of the ImageMagick software.
Technical Details of CVE-2017-11529
This section provides more technical insights into the vulnerability.
Vulnerability Description
The ReadMATImage function in coders/mat.c in ImageMagick before 6.9.9-0 and 7.x before 7.0.6-1 allows remote attackers to cause a denial of service (memory leak) via a crafted file.
Affected Systems and Versions
Exploitation Mechanism
Remote attackers can exploit this vulnerability by using a specifically crafted file to trigger the memory leak, resulting in a denial of service.
Mitigation and Prevention
Protecting systems from CVE-2017-11529 requires immediate actions and long-term security practices.
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ates
Ensure timely installation of patches and updates provided by ImageMagick to address the memory leak vulnerability and enhance overall system security.